| Domain | What It Tests | How to Prepare |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Understanding short conversations, implied meaning, and choosing the best response | Watch American news (e.g., VOA, CNN). Listen to podcasts. Use listening practice apps. Focus on understanding main ideas and details. | | Grammar & Syntax | Verb tenses, subject-verb agreement, articles, prepositions, conditionals, sentence completion, and error identification | Review basic to intermediate ESL grammar workbooks. Use online grammar quizzes. Focus on common trouble spots like prepositions and verb tenses. | | Vocabulary | Understanding words in context, synonyms, and phrases | Learn military and general academic vocabulary. Use flashcards (e.g., Anki). Read articles and note down unfamiliar words. | | Reading Comprehension | Finding main ideas, details, and making inferences from short passages | Read English texts daily (news, short stories). Practice summarizing paragraphs. Do timed reading exercises. |
